    Leslie N.

    Probably my number one katsu ever. Comparing to other Hawaiian places, the chicken was juicy but not in an oily way. It had a nice crisp to it. The Mac salad was creamy but didn't feel fatty. It had crunches from onions and carrots that tied in with the creamy texture. The best part was the sauce. The BEST katsu sauce I ever had. The sauce was tangy but wasn't overpowering with vinegar. It has sweetness to it to balance out the tang. That whole plate was about $15 too! The spam musubi had a crisp to it and it wasn't overpowered by rice like some places. Still pretty tasty. The tilapia wrap was soft and wasn't salty at all. Their overall wraps seems healthy with greens. Pairing it with the katsu sauce was top tier. I'm surprised it's not crowded, Definitely coming back!

    Chandrika B.

    Ample parking in this square and they have a good seating and ambiance inside for a quick lunch. Loved their vast menu choices and full entrees of grilled seafood with 2 sides in $18. Friendly staff and quick service calls for a good lunch spot in the neighbourhood. On a weekday, i walked in to order takeout and order was ready in less than 10 mins while i picked my cvs prescription next door. In $18, i got: - grilled tilapia fish 2 pcs 5/5 cajunstyle - side of steamed veggies - brocolli, carrot, zucchini, cabbage/ bokchoy - fries - 4/5 decent masala cajun fries with not crazy spicy but good medium spicy :) made fresh and packed separately. So smart! Thank god for that :) Deducting 1 star due to price - i wish they served half the portion size for half the price (something like a lunch menu in $10 or so) so its more affordable for daily lunches. Will definitely be coming back to try the salmon and chicken katsu
